Hydrogen Valley Innovation Clusters Latest News
Recently, the union Minister of State (Independent Charge) for Science and Technology announced that four Hydrogen Valley Innovation Clusters (HVICs) are being developed across the country.
About Hydrogen Valley Innovation Clusters
- These are being developed across the country to demonstrate the full green hydrogen value chain — from production and storage to transport and utilization.
- Funding: Total investment of ₹485 crore.
- The HVIC project is aimed at “building a local hydrogen ecosystem by connecting supply and demand across sectors like transport, industry, and energy, while also fostering research, innovation, and skills.
- These clusters were originally conceptualized by the Department of Science and Technology, and now integrated under National Green Hydrogen Mission (NGHM).
- These four Hydrogen Valleys are coming up in Pune, Jodhpur, Bhubaneshwar and Kerala.
What is Green Hydrogen?
- Green Hydrogen is produced using renewable energy, such as solar or wind power, instead of fossil fuels.
- In this process water is split into hydrogen and oxygen through electrolysis, using electricity from solar panels or wind turbines.
- According to standards notified by Govt of India, Hydrogen made this way is considered “green” if the total emissions from the process are very low, not more than 2 kg of CO₂ equivalent for every 1 kg of Hydrogen produced.
- Green Hydrogen can also be produced by converting biomass (like agricultural waste) into hydrogen, as long as emissions remain below the same limit.
